The role – Estate Services Team Leader
As the Team Leader you will be an integral part of the Estate services team, working closely with the other three Team Leaders and the Estate Services Manager to deliver a quality Caretaking service which has such an impact on our residents lives.
What you’ll do
You will
- Manage the day to day Caretaking/Cleaning service and a team of Caretakers
- Complete monthly Estate Inspections & Safety Observations
- Oversee Grounds Maintenance, Window Cleaning works carried out by contractors
What you’ll need
We’re looking for someone who has:
- Experience managing a team of people
- Experience with H&S within a Caretaking setting
- Good IT & literacy skills
- The ability to work on their own initiative
- A driving license and access to a car
